🎙 Go In Courage Podcast Episode 44 | Sarah Moxom & Rix Banga | Burnout. Anorexia. Grief. Leadership Pressure. What happens when your work becomes your identity and your body starts whispering that something is wrong?
In Episode 44 of the Go In Courage Podcast, Rix Banga sits down with Sarah Moxom to explore burnout recovery, anorexia and control, losing a sibling to cancer, church culture pressure, and the quiet courage it takes to realign your life before it breaks you.
This is not a conversation about doing more. It is about recognising high achiever burnout, work driven identity, female leadership pressure, and the subtle ways productivity can replace presence.
Sarah Moxom shares her lived experience of anorexia as a coping mechanism, how grief reshaped her understanding of control and safety, and what healing looked like through somatic work, self awareness, and embodied recovery.
